package org.eclipse.gef.geometry.examples.demos;
import org.eclipse.gef.geometry.convert.swt.Geometry2SWT;
import org.eclipse.gef.geometry.examples.AbstractExample;
import org.eclipse.gef.geometry.examples.ControllableShape;
import org.eclipse.gef.geometry.planar.Point;
import org.eclipse.gef.geometry.planar.Polygon;
import org.eclipse.swt.graphics.GC;
import org.eclipse.swt.widgets.Display;
public class ConvexHullExample extends AbstractExample {
public static void main(String[] args) {
new ConvexHullExample("Convex Hull Example");
}
public ConvexHullExample(String title) {
super(title); // creates the UI for us
}
@Override
protected ControllableShape[] getControllableShapes() {
return new ControllableShape[] { new ControllableShape() {
{
// These are the points which are displayed on the screen.
// We will compute their convex hull later.
addControlPoints(new Point(100, 100), new Point(150, 400),
new Point(200, 300), new Point(250, 150),
new Point(300, 250), new Point(350, 200),
new Point(400, 350));
}
@Override
public Polygon getShape() {
// Compute the convex hull of the defined point list.
// We return the convex hull as a Polygon.
return new Polygon(Point.getConvexHull(getPoints()));
}
@Override
public void onDraw(GC gc) {
// This is the code to display the computed convex hull.
// Compute the convex hull.
Polygon convexHull = getShape();
// Display the convex hull as an SWT Path.
gc.drawPath(new org.eclipse.swt.graphics.Path(
Display.getCurrent(),
Geometry2SWT.toSWTPathData(convexHull.toPath())));
}
} };
}
}
